Digital Marketing & Performance Specialist
Chichester | Full-Time | 40hpw
We are seeking a commercially driven Digital Marketing & Performance Specialist to take ownership of paid search, SEO, email/CRM lifecycle, and digital channel performance across our ecommerce platforms.
​
This is a hands-on, performance-focused role responsible for driving traffic, customer acquisition, and revenue growth while improving attribution clarity and return on investment.
​
Key Responsibilities
​
Paid Search & Digital Advertising
-
Plan, manage, and optimise paid search campaigns (Google Ads, Shopping, Performance Max).
-
Oversee paid social and display campaigns where appropriate.
-
Manage budgets effectively to deliver agreed ROAS and CPA targets.
-
Conduct keyword research, bid optimisation, and audience targeting.
-
Monitor competitor activity and adjust strategy accordingly.
-
Produce clear monthly performance reports with actionable insights.
SEO Performance
-
Own the organic search strategy across all ecommerce sites.
-
Conduct keyword research aligned to product range and customer intent.
-
Work closely with the Product Data & Merchandising Manager to optimise product and category content.
-
Identify and resolve technical SEO issues in collaboration with developers.
-
Monitor rankings, traffic trends, and organic conversion performance.
Email & CRM Lifecycle
-
Manage email marketing campaigns including promotional sends and automated journeys.
-
Develop lifecycle strategies to improve retention and repeat purchase.
-
Build segmentation strategies for trade vs retail customers.
-
Optimise open rates, click-through rates, and revenue per send.
-
Support customer re-engagement and abandoned basket programmes.
Channel ROI & Attribution
-
Monitor performance across all acquisition channels.
-
Improve visibility of channel attribution and customer acquisition cost.
-
Work closely with the Head of Ecommerce to ensure marketing investment aligns with commercial targets.
-
Identify opportunities to reduce cost per acquisition and improve lifetime value.
Customer Acquisition Strategy
-
Develop and execute acquisition strategies aligned with revenue growth targets.
-
Identify opportunities in emerging channels or new campaign formats.
-
Support seasonal and promotional campaigns in collaboration with Trading & Operations.
-
Ensure landing pages and campaign journeys are conversion-optimised.
Reporting & Insight
-
Produce weekly and monthly performance dashboards.
-
Translate data into clear commercial recommendations.
-
Support budgeting and forecasting for marketing spend.
-
Track customer behaviour trends and highlight growth opportunities.
